To/From the Toilet with maximum integrity
Lifting severely disabled people to and from the toilet while simultaneously being able to take off their clothes requires thought-through slings which provide maximum access around the body without compromising safety.

Overhead Lifts
Overhead lifts are normally the very best solution for lifting inside bathrooms, which often are very narrow. With Likorall R2R, you can easily move the patient between two overhead lifts in different rooms. Thus, it will not be necessary to have a rail connection into the bathroom. Sit-to-Stand Lifts
The sit-to-stand lift Sabina is intended for patients who can bear weight by themselves, but who may have problems standing up or walking. With Sabina, the patient can be raised from the bed, for example, and then be transported into the bathroom and lowered onto the toilet, quickly and smoothly. Read more »
RollOn is a manual raising support whose function resembles that of the sit-to-stand lift Sabina but is intended for even more active patients who, with limited help, can stand up by themselves. In RollOn, the unsteady patient stands securely and safely during the transfer into the bathroom. Read more »
